What should you look for specifically around Paulsboro? Seek out a place that feels like a true “home away from home.” Your cat should have a private, clean suite—not a cramped cage in a loud, dog-filled kennel. The best spots offer multi-level perches for climbing, cozy hiding spots for security, and, crucially, dedicated human interaction time. Ask the staff how they handle a cat that's feeling shy; patience and gentle engagement are key. Don't forget to mention your cat's routine! Providing their regular food, a familiar blanket, or even a worn t-shirt with your scent can make all the difference in easing the transition.
Before you book, be proactive. Schedule a visit to see the space for yourself. Is it clean and quiet? Do the current guests seem relaxed? Verify vaccination requirements (usually FVRCP and Rabies) and ask about their protocol for medical emergencies. Knowing there's a plan, and possibly a relationship with a local vet, adds another layer of security.
